Walton Casuals yesterday put out one of the most bizarre tweets of the season we’ve seen so far.
The Southern League Premier Division South side revealed to their followers on social media that their official site redirected to web pages with half naked Russian ladies.
In the tweet they also offered their apologies and revealed it was eventually but back to normal.
Check out what they had to say below…
Apologies if you've been on our website over the past 12 hours and been redirected to websites with half naked Russian ladies, seems we were hacked yesterday. It wasn't me, honest guv… All should be back to normal now.

When asked by one user: “Website or domain name compromised?”
Walton Casuals replied: “Website, some of the php files had been changed and the site was being redirected. Coincided with around 150 new Insta followers at exactly the same time so not all bad…”
